Abstract

The aim of thestudy was to perform morphometric analysis and to distinguishhistochemically the variety of mucins in surface and glandular gallbladderepithelium in swine at different ages. The histochemical analyses by usingalcian blue staining at different pH and alcian blue-PAS technique alloweddistinguishing neutral and acidic mucin expression in the surface andglandular epithelium of gallbladder’s fundus, body and neck where age- andsite-specific localisation of mucin content was defined. Goblet cells alsoexpressed both neutral and acidic mucins. Morphometric analysis allowedestimating the height of the surface and glandular epithelium, diameter ofglands and crypts, and comparing these parameters between the three agegroups and three gallbladder parts. The goblet cells were observed in thegallbladder neck only. The morphometric and histochemical analyses extendthe knowledge on structural and topographic features of the studiedgallbladder components that could be useful as reference data for variety ofexperiments on this organ.
